Three-Year Review of Online Eye Tests for Children Shows Promise

Online visual acuity tests and remote consultations have improved pediatric eye care over three years, a study finds.
Over the past three years, a pioneering approach using online visual acuity self-testing combined with remote consultations has been evaluated in a pediatric ophthalmology service. Published in Nature, the study offers insights into how digital tools can enhance eye care for children, especially in remote or underserved areas.
Implementation and Findings
The initiative began as a response to the growing need for accessible eye care solutions. By integrating online visual acuity tests with remote consultations, the service aimed to reduce the barriers to eye care access for children, particularly those in rural locations. The study found that these tools not only facilitated timely assessments but also maintained a high standard of care.
Researchers noted that the accuracy of the online visual acuity tests was comparable to conventional methods used in clinical settings. This was crucial in ensuring that children received appropriate diagnoses and treatment plans without the need for frequent in-person visits.
Challenges and Considerations
Despite the success, the implementation faced challenges, particularly in terms of technology access and user familiarity. Not all families had the necessary devices or internet connectivity required for effective use of the online tests. Additionally, there was a learning curve for both patients and healthcare providers in adapting to the new digital processes.
To address these issues, the service provided resources and support to help families navigate the technology. Training sessions for healthcare providers were also crucial in ensuring that the remote consultations were as effective as face-to-face interactions.
